North American Skater
TYLER
MADDEN
POSITION: C
SHOOTS: Right
HEIGHT: 5' 11"
Weight: 150
Born: 11/09/1999
Mid Term Rank: 49
Nationality: American
Club: Tri-City
League: USHL

• Madden was named to the USHL All-Rookie Second Team in 2017-18 after finishing tied for eighth among first-year skaters with 15-19—34 in 50 GP.

• He was named Team East’s Most Valuable Player and First Star at the 2018 USHL/NHL Top Prospects Game after scoring twice, including the game-winning goal with 4:08 remaining in regulation.

• Madden received USHS First Team All-New England Team (West) honors in 2016-17 after recording 15-20—35 in 22 games as captain of Avon Old Farms School.

• Internationally, Madden helped Team USA earn a silver medal at the 2017 World Junior A Challenge (3-1—4 in 5 GP).

• His father, John Madden, is a three-time Stanley Cup champion and Selke Trophy winner who skated in 898 career NHL games with the Devils, Blackhawks, Wild and Panthers.

• Has committed to Northeastern University for the 2018-19 season.

• Models his style of play after Maple Leafs forward Mitch Marner.
